The scale of the global cross-border payment market is staggering. According to statistics from the World Bank, this market has surpassed 150 trillion dollars. However, this enormous market still primarily relies on traditional banking systems, which brings about numerous issues such as inefficiency, cumbersome procedures, and significant capital occupation.
In this vast market, even if only 1% of the capital flow is moved to the blockchain, it represents a tremendous business opportunity of over $1.5 trillion. It is this potentially huge space that has attracted the attention of Huma Finance.
Huma Finance cleverly applies stablecoins and on-chain liquidity directly to the payment settlement process through its PayFi network. This innovation significantly shortens the fund settlement cycle for businesses and individuals from the traditional "T+N days" to "same-day arrival." This remarkable increase in efficiency not only reduces users' financing costs but also creates substantial returns for fund providers.
Compared to existing dec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ols, Huma's goal is not to compete for the existing on-chain capital stock, but to leverage a real, trillion-dollar global payment market. This differentiated strategic positioning makes it possible for Huma to become one of the earliest blockchain projects to enter mainstream application scenarios after DeFi.
